201594 pts
This is a highly perfumed and floral wine from the famous site, which is tangy and slightly tart within a medium-bodied frame. Lemon and baked apple play off each other with ease, as a metallic edge of stony minerality persists and expands.

201191 pts
This Chard is rich yet crisply acidic and complex. Shows plenty of new French oak, but wears it well, with the pineapple, mango, honeysuckle and mineral flavors standing up. Delicious now, and will hold in the bottle for 4–5 years.

201087 pts
With its flavors of butterscotch, vanilla, pineapple and peach jam, this is a rich wine that will appeal to fans of creamy, oaky Chardonnays.
